来源:仕方达通网 责编:网络 时间:2025-05-13 11:29:46
在编程语言的世界中,大括号({})和小括号(())是两种最常见的符号,它们在不同的语言中扮演着不同的角色。大括号通常用于定义代码块、函数体或对象结构,而小括号则用于函数调用、表达式分组或参数传递。这两种符号的用法看似简单,但它们的背后却隐藏着编程语言设计的核心理念。例如,在C语言中,大括号用于定义函数体或循环体,而小括号则用于控制结构中的条件表达式。而在Python中,大括号用于定义字典或集合,小括号则用于元组或函数调用。通过对比不同语言中这两种符号的用法,我们可以更深入地理解编程语言的设计逻辑和语法规则。
大括号与小括号的对比不仅限于功能上的差异,它们的使用方式也体现了编程语言的灵活性和严谨性。例如,在JavaScript中,大括号可以用于定义对象字面量,而小括号则用于定义立即执行函数表达式(IIFE)。这种灵活运用使得开发者能够以更简洁的方式实现复杂的功能。而在Lisp语言中,小括号几乎无处不在,它们用于定义函数调用和表达式,这种设计使得Lisp成为了一种高度灵活的语言。通过对比这些语言中大括号与小括号的用法,我们可以发现编程语言设计中的趣味性和多样性,同时也能够更好地理解不同语言的特性和优势。
大括号与小括号的用法不仅仅是语法规则的问题,它们还反映了编程语言的设计哲学。例如,在Go语言中,大括号用于定义函数体或代码块,但它们的放置位置有严格的规定,这体现了Go语言对代码风格的一致性和简洁性的追求。而在Ruby语言中,大括号可以用于定义块(Block),而小括号则通常可以省略,这种设计使得Ruby代码更加简洁和易读。通过深度解析这些语言中大括号与小括号的用法,我们可以更好地理解编程语言设计中的核心理念,例如简洁性、一致性和灵活性。这种理解不仅有助于我们更好地掌握不同语言的语法规则,还能够帮助我们选择最适合特定项目的编程语言。
在中国悠久的历史长河中,不乏智者的身影。古往今来,无数的智者用自己的智慧和才华,为人类的发展贡献了不可磨灭的功勋。在三国时期,有一位卓越的谋士,他的名字或许不如诸葛亮、司马懿等名字那样如雷贯耳,但他同...
妖精直播:如何通过这个平台进行精彩的互动与创作? 随着直播行业的快速发展,妖精直播作为一个新兴的直播平台,吸引了大量用户和创作者的目光。无论是想要展示才华、分享生活,还是与观众建立深度连接,妖精直播都...
Kimi人工智能:探索Kimi AI的创新功能与未来前景! 在人工智能技术飞速发展的今天,Kimi AI作为一款新兴的人工智能工具,正以其独特的创新功能和广阔的应用前景吸引着全球科技界的目光。Kimi...
你是否听说过“国产又粗又猛又爽又黄老大爷”这一神秘而又引人注目的词汇?本文将为你深入解析这一现象背后的科学原理,并提供一个详细的实用教程,帮助你全面了解其应用场景与操作方法。 “国产又粗又猛又爽又黄老...
揭秘2048核基地:你不知道的核能科技与未来能源革命
二人世界拔萝卜生猴子:探索情侣间的默契与互动
真情告别:让你深刻感受到情感的力量与温度!
在睡前C1V1指:解锁高效睡眠的终极秘诀!
勾缠1V2江清砚夏朵PO:这场戏剧冲突背后的深层含义
乐园的秘密:为何这里成了成年人释放压力的理想去处?
国产SUV精品一区二区6:揭秘你不知道的购车技巧与保养秘籍
日本大但人文艺术项目:展现东方美学的独特魅力与价值
抓灰系列20篇最经典的三个角色:深度解析与角色塑造教程
揭秘《灭火宝贝》:你不知道的消防知识全解析